Kinds of Windows
There are several kinds of windows offered in Crawley, each with its own unique qualities, advantages, and drawbacks. Some of the most typical types of windows include:
- Casement Windows: These windows are depended upon one side and open external, supplying unobstructed views and exceptional ventilation.
- Sash Windows: These windows consist of two or more panels that move up and down, using a traditional and stylish look.
- Bay Windows: These windows job outward from the wall, creating a bay-shaped recess that adds space and light to a room.
- Tilt and Turn Windows: These windows can be slanted inward for ventilation and turned outward for easy cleansing.
- UPVC Windows: These windows are made from unplasticized polyvinyl chloride (UPVC) and offer exceptional durability, low upkeep, and energy effectiveness.
Materials Used in Windows
Windows in Crawley can be made from a variety of products, each with its own strengths and weak points. A few of the most common products utilized in windows consist of:
- Wood: Wooden windows offer a conventional and natural look, however require routine upkeep to prevent rot and decay.
- UPVC: UPVC windows are resilient, low upkeep, and energy effective, however may not be ideal for conservation locations or listed buildings.
- Aluminum: Aluminum windows are strong, lightweight, and corrosion resistant, however can be noisy and might not be suitable for cold environments.
- Composite: Composite windows combine various products, such as wood and UPVC, to provide a resilient and low-maintenance option.

Things to Consider When Choosing Windows
When choosing windows in Crawley, house owners need to consider numerous elements, including:
- Budget: Windows can differ significantly in rate, so it's essential to set a budget plan and stick to it.
- Energy Efficiency: Consider the energy performance of windows, including their U-value, solar gain, and air leak.
- Security: Think about the security includes you require, such as locks and alarms.
- Visual Appeal: Consider the style and style of windows, including their color, surface, and hardware.
- Upkeep: Think about the upkeep requirements of windows, consisting of cleansing, repair work, and replacement.
- Service warranty: Look for windows with an extensive guarantee that covers materials and labor.
- Installation: Consider the installation procedure, consisting of the quality of workmanship and the credibility of the installer.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: What is the difference between UPVC and PVC windows?A: UPVC (unplasticized polyvinyl chloride) windows are made from a more durable and rigid product than PVC (polyvinyl chloride) windows.
- Q: Can I install windows myself?A: While it's possible to install windows yourself, it's suggested to employ an expert installer to ensure proper installation and warranty recognition.
- Q: How long do windows last?A: The life-span of windows depends upon the product, quality, and upkeep. On average, windows can last between 20 to 50 years.
- Q: Can I fix or change specific panes of glass?A: Yes, it's possible to fix or change specific panes of glass, but it might be more affordable to change the whole window.
